Here’s What’s Next for India’s First All-Women Commando Unit From CISF?
The Central Industrial Security Force (CISF) was made history on 24 August 2025 by inducting its very first women commando unit. Inducted for front-line duty, the unit indicates the way women are shattering glass ceilings in the security forces of the nation and entering men’s strongholds of occupation.
Specialized Deployment
A combination of male commandos and women commandos will be commanded and deployed to major and high-security areas such as airports, the Delhi Metro complex, Parliament, and national icons. They will conduct anti-terror operations, quick response, and strategic protection of infrastructure.
Rigorous Training
The police force is also being trained at present with the improved commando style in Madhya Pradesh according to the National Security Guard (NSG) guidelines. It covers improved weapons handling, combat fighting skills, urban warfare training, and high-intensity endurance tests, which make them capable of countering any threat.
Additional Opportunities for Women
The induction process continues on when CISF is going to induct almost 70,000 new faces in the next five years and allocating special thrust areas for induction of women in bulk. It will not only provide strength to the force, but also open entry gates for lots of additional women to get inducted as specialists and leadership cadre.
Beyond Security: Sports & Adventure
Besides commando operations, CISF is also increasing its adventure and sports companies. The force carried out the largest recruitment drive of sportspersons in the history of the country and inducted over 200 sportswomen. It has even set up a mountaineering company with the aim to climb Mount Everest in 2026. These all say a lot about the humongous canvas of empowering women in CISF.
